KWON, Bartlesville Police Dept. to Launch Chief Chat

Share on RSS

 

Garrett Giles

The Bartlesville Police Department and Bartlesville Radio partner to offer a monthly podcast to purposefully engage, educate, and entertain the community about law enforcement while building stronger community relationships.

In a statement, Bartlesville Police Chief Tracy Roles had this to say about the program:

“I am so excited Bartlesville Radio has agreed to partner with the Bartlesville Police Department to provide yet another avenue to communicate with the citizens of our great City. I hope many will find this program informative, educational and even light hearted from time to time.  We have a tremendous community that deserves openness, honesty and transparency from its police department. I hope the Chief Chat program will serve to produce these things and that the citizens can benefit from the information.” 

The inaugural episode of “Bartlesville Chief Chat” will air on Wednesday, Feb. 16, at 8:30 a.m. on KWON AM 1400, FM 93.3 and 95.1 FM. Chief Roles (pictured left) will join Bartlesville Radio News Director Garrett Giles in the studio for the program, which will also be broadcast on Facebook Live (and eventually KWONTV.com) in order to reach an online audience.

“We are excited to partner with Chief Roles and the Bartlesville Police Department in this capacity to provide an educational program that will help bridge the gap between law enforcement and the community,” Giles said. “In light of issues surrounding ‘defunding the police’ in recent years, we want to ensure that we are leveling the playing field by giving both the public and the police department an opportunity to sort out differences and opinions while providing a fun and engaging platform for them to communicate on.”

Bartlesville Chief Chat will run approximately 15 minutes.
